The Channel Manager – Water & Civil OPEX is responsible for establishing, expanding, and optimizing Henkel’s channels across the NAMEX region within target water and civil infrastructure markets. This role develops and manages distributor relationships, promotes certified applicator relationships, analyzes channel performance, and supports the commercialization of multiple technologies, including insertion valves, pipe rehabilitation solutions, and strengthening systems used in Water Utilities, Municipalities, EPCs, DOTs, and Civil Contractors. This leader will drive channel strategy and partner enablement to strengthen Henkel’s presence in the Water & Civil Infrastructure OPEX market.
